1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a compound molecule?

Back

A compound molecule is a substance formed when two or more different types of atoms bond together chemically.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Give an example of a compound molecule.

Back

Salt (sodium chloride) is an example of a compound molecule.

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the most common oxygen molecule composed of?

Back

The most common oxygen molecule consists of two oxygen atoms joined together.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What type of bond joins atoms in a molecule?

Back

Atoms in a molecule are joined together by chemical bonds.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is water classified as?

Back

Water is classified as a compound molecule.

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What are atoms considered in relation to matter?

Back

Atoms are considered the basic units of everything around us.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the majority composition of oxygen in Earth's atmosphere?

Back

The majority of oxygen found in Earth's atmosphere consists of oxygen molecules.
